Transaction 871dec32919eba3bac0d9b76ff1b750568ab82074eea2fe43d53c08e4e810637

2 Input
2 Outputs
  • 871dec32919eba3bac0d9b76ff1b750568ab82074eea2fe43d53c08e4e810637:0
  • value  16506676
    address  1ApRoySQtcYRD8FyNcLEq9NdTcmyRcbpju
  • 871dec32919eba3bac0d9b76ff1b750568ab82074eea2fe43d53c08e4e810637:1
  • value  21141850
    address  3Hd7XPEBjHUiCgha39uzGZX4Wjk4j973aA